# qc_verify.py pyright 환경 설정 문제 수정

## 태스크 ID: task-909.1
## 한정위임: 완료까지

---

## 문제

`qc_verify.py`가 pyright를 실행할 때 `WORKSPACE_ROOT`가 sys.path/PYTHONPATH에 없어서 `orchestrator.*` import 해석이 실패한다.
`run_pyright.sh`로 직접 실행하면 0 에러인데, `qc_verify.py` 경유 시에만 WARN이 발생.

발견 태스크: task-906.1 (Phase 3, 2팀)

## 원인 추정

`qc_verify.py`가 pyright를 subprocess로 호출할 때 `PYTHONPATH` 환경변수를 설정하지 않거나, pyright의 `pyrightconfig.json`이 없어서 프로젝트 루트 인식이 안 되는 것으로 추정.

## 수정 방향

1. `qc_verify.py`에서 pyright 호출 시 `PYTHONPATH`에 WORKSPACE_ROOT 포함
2. 또는 `pyrightconfig.json` (또는 기존 설정)에 orchestrator/ 경로 추가
3. `run_pyright.sh`가 어떻게 성공하는지 분석 → 동일 환경을 qc_verify.py에 적용

## 검증 기준

1. `qc_verify.py`가 `orchestrator/auto_orch.py`에 대해 pyright 실행 시 0 에러
2. `qc_verify.py`가 `orchestrator/pipeline_validator.py`에 대해서도 0 에러
3. 기존 pyright 검증 기능 회귀 없음
4. pytest 통과

## 수정 대상

- `teams/shared/qc_verify.py` 또는 해당 위치의 qc_verify 스크립트
- 필요 시 `pyrightconfig.json`

## 수정 금지

- `orchestrator/` 내부 코드
- `scripts/` 디렉토리
- `dashboard/` 디렉토리
